WHY FILIPINOS SHOULD NOT BE PROUD OF THE NUMBERS

a thread
#COVID19
Based on the latest report of Statista Research Department, Italy was able to test 755,000 citizens around the region in battling COVID-19.

Two days ago, the DOH announces that Philippines have just conducted 23,000 COVID-19 tests all around the country in battling this pandemic
Let us do some math here.

If we are very proud to say that we only have 3,764 COVID-19 positive cases compared to 135,586 of Italy, it’s time to wake up!
Because as of now, there are only 23,000 Filipinos tested which equates to 16.37% ratio of the positive cases to the actual numbers of tests conducted in our country, WHICH IS ONLY 0.0219% OF OUR TOTAL POPULATION. It didn’t even reach 1%.
Italy’s population is 60.36 Million as 2019, yet they have already conducted COVID-19 Tests to its 1.25% of its population. That is equivalent to 17.96% ratio of positive cases to the actual number of conducted tests and 1.35% of their total population.
My point? We have approximately 44.4 million MORE CITIZENS than Italy. How was Italy able to conduct more test? You’ve said it, that country is a first world country. Philippines, sadly, is just a third world country. That is why we shouldn’t be proud of the numbers.
Isn’t it illogical to admire incompetencies? How much more if we boast about it?

WE STILL HAVE 104.8 MILLION FILIPINOS UNTESTED.
